I'm new to MIDI, but I've got the premise of CC messages, channels etc. pretty well down. However, my synth is really struggling with life since being introduced to software (Ableton) MIDI control.
A little background...
The synth is a Roland JX3P, analog with digital control, fitted with the KiwiTechnics upgrade for full MIDI support. It has worked perfectly up til now with a hardware controller and SysEx.
I had some trouble with a cheap MIDI interface trying to update the firmware, and sent a lot of nonsense messages from the computer to the synth in the process. The synth did not like this. However I did a full firmware update which appeared to work fine.
But:
The synth is terribly unhappy about being controlled by Ableton. It will respond to CC messages, but after more than 2 simultaneous messages goes full crazy, changing program, lights flickering, and ends up unresponsive/squawking, until I restart. Functions are fine with MIDI disconnected/using the hardware controller. But I'm worried that I'm damaging the synth by pushing it this way.
Do you have any troubleshooting tips/ideas to try? Speaking to the manufacturer of the upgrade they suggested the firmware update, which doesn't seem to have done much. Could there be a hardware issue I can address, or specs to change - or should I just take the thing in to be serviced fully?
